Step 1: Go to Cell F5. Press CTRL+X. The formula is copied now. We will paste the formula on Cell F8. Step 2: Enter Cell F8 and press CTRL+V. Our formula is copied exactly, no changes happened here.
WebCopying a formula: When you copy a formula, relative cell references will change. Move a formula Select the cell that contains the formula that you want to move. In the Clipboard group of the Home tab, click Cut. You can also move formulas by dragging the border of the selected cell to the upper-left cell of the paste area.
